Some of the most common reasons people need garage door repair in Huntington Park, California are listed below:
Garage Door Won't Open or Shut
A garage door that won't open or close might be from many different problems including broken springs and cables, broken or misaligned sensors, or a broken garage door opener. Our Huntington Park garage door pros can do an evaluation to determine the issue and get it working again for you.
Damaged Garage Door Springs
Broken springs are a frequent complaint which arises after years of use. We can assist with torsion or extension spring maintenance, repairing broken springs, or adjusting springs for residential or business properties. We can also assist with both torque master and torsion springs.
Damaged or Frayed Garage Door Cables
Cables wear out over time. We'll get a service technician out to install new cables or fix broken cables.
Broken Garage Door Hinges
Hardware and hinges can wear out with a lot of use. Broken hinges can damage the garage door and make it difficult to open. If you notice damaged hinges, get them fixed as soon as you can to prevent more damage.
Damaged Garage Door Panels
If your garage door panels are damaged, or the hardware needs replacing, our contractors can get this repaired for you. Our Huntington Park providers work with wooden garage doors, steel garage doors, and vinyl garage doors.

Garage Door Banging Sound
Banging sounds are frequently caused by unbalanced doors. It's important to get this problem addressed sooner rather than later to keep other damage from taking place.
Weather Stripping Repair
As your garage door gets older, the weather stripping or trim may break down and need replacement. Replacing the weather stripping will help insulate your garage and keep unwanted wildlife out.
Rattling Garage Door Noises
Rattling noises may be caused by loose nuts or bolts, dry parts needing lubrication , unbalanced doors, or a garage door opener that was not properly put in.
Garage Door Scraping Sounds
Scraping noises are frequently caused by unbalanced doors.
Squeaking Garage Door
Squeaking noises may be caused by a loose roller or hinge, parts needing greasing, or misaligned doors.
Rubbing Noise Garage Door
Rubbing could be due to bent tracks or a jammed or tight track which needs adjusting.
Grinding Noise Garage Door
Grinding sounds could be caused by parts needing oiling, loose rollers or hinges, a stripped garage door opener gear, or an incorrectly installed opener.
Slapping Garage Door Noise
Slapping sounds are often caused by a loose chain.
Vibrating Garage Door Noise
Vibrating noises are generally caused by loose parts or rollers needing oiling.
Popping Noise Garage Door
Popping sounds could be the result of torsion spring issues.

Garage Door Opener Installation
The normal life of a garage door opener is approximately 10-15 years. Routine upkeep, lubing, and checking that your garage door is in balance will help extend the life of your opener. For safety reasons, if you have a garage door opener that was produced before 1993, it’s recommended to have it replaced instead of repaired.
